Key legal question
Whether the land register entry for the vehicle easement had to be rectified to match the signed constitutive plan.
Extracted holding
Yes. The register entry was induced by an erroneous filing that did not correspond to the parties' real intent and the signed plan, so rectification was available.
Extracted reasoning
Under Arts. 971, 738, 974 and 975 CC, the easement content is determined first by the register and, if unclear or inconsistent, by the constitutive title and attached plans. The deposited plan of 7 November 1986 did not match the parties' true agreement; therefore the inscription was undue and rectifiable.
